A few months back I stumbled across the work of an extraordinary artist, regretful that I had not known about the existence of this artist until now. To describe the style of Mark Ryden's style would be intriguing and dark yet enchanting. Mark Ryden designed album covers for many musicians to name a few; Michael Jackson, Jack Off Hill, & Red Hot Chili Peppers. Mark Ryden's work is very strange and may even be offensive to some, if you notice in some of his paintings there are many symbolism, such as the appearance of Jesus, meat, dead characters, bunnies, Abraham etc. There are a couple of links to sources below if you want more info on Mark Ryden's collections and such.
